Denmark magnesium hypophosphite import market in 2024 continued to see a high level of concentration, with top exporting countries being Israel, Germany, Netherlands, China, and Poland. Despite a notable CAGR of 28.49% from 2020 to 2024, there was a decline in growth rate from 2023 to 2024 at -27.63%. This fluctuation suggests a dynamic market environment for magnesium hypophosphite imports in Denmark, with potential shifts in supply and demand patterns impacting trade dynamics.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
